Tag: Rally Racers

  • Review Rally Racers (Switch eShop)

    Reverse away from this one

    If the name wasn’t already enough of an indication, Rally Racers is – for most parts – your run of the mill arcade racing game. You speed around a collection of themed tracks firing an array of weapons at opponents while trying to win each and every race. Following long-running traditions ingrained within the genre,...